Date Formatting in Java Example :
import java.sql.Timestamp;
import java.text.ParseException;
import java.text.SimpleDateFormat;
import java.util.Date;
public class DateFormatting {
public static void main(String[] args) {
SimpleDateFormat df = new SimpleDateFormat("dd-MM-yyyy");
Date date=new Date();
String str_date=df.format(date);
System.out.println("dd-MM-yyyy: "+str_date);
df.applyPattern("yyyy-MM-dd");
System.out.println("yyyy-MM-dd: "+df.format(date));
System.out.println("*****************");
SimpleDateFormat df2 = new SimpleDateFormat("dd-MM-yyyy");
String str="10-02-2016";
//Date date=new Date();
Date date1=null;
try {
date1 = df2.parse(str);
} catch (ParseException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
df2.applyPattern("yyyy-MM-dd");
System.out.println("yyyy-MM-dd: "+df2.format(date1));
}
}
String to Date :
private Date convertStringToDate(String inputString) throws ParseException
{
SimpleDateFormat formatter = new SimpleDateFormat("dd-MM-yyyy");
Date date = formatter.parse(inputString);
return date;
}
PGSQL date column :
@Temporal(TemporalType.DATE) @Column(name="patient_dob", nullable=false) private Date patientDob;
import java.sql.Timestamp;
import java.text.ParseException;
import java.text.SimpleDateFormat;
import java.util.Date;
public class DateFormatting {
public static void main(String[] args) {
SimpleDateFormat df = new SimpleDateFormat("dd-MM-yyyy");
Date date=new Date();
String str_date=df.format(date);
System.out.println("dd-MM-yyyy: "+str_date);
df.applyPattern("yyyy-MM-dd");
System.out.println("yyyy-MM-dd: "+df.format(date));
System.out.println("*****************");
SimpleDateFormat df2 = new SimpleDateFormat("dd-MM-yyyy");
String str="10-02-2016";
//Date date=new Date();
Date date1=null;
try {
date1 = df2.parse(str);
} catch (ParseException e) {
// TODO Auto-generated catch block
e.printStackTrace();
}
df2.applyPattern("yyyy-MM-dd");
System.out.println("yyyy-MM-dd: "+df2.format(date1));
}
}
String to Date :
private Date convertStringToDate(String inputString) throws ParseException
{
SimpleDateFormat formatter = new SimpleDateFormat("dd-MM-yyyy");
Date date = formatter.parse(inputString);
return date;
}
PGSQL date column :
@Temporal(TemporalType.DATE) @Column(name="patient_dob", nullable=false) private Date patientDob;
No comments:
Post a Comment